Transaction de2498697b709c74a15cb15ddd7b170fda611a2e065054182dafa461fe1320ea
1 Input
1 Output
-
de2498697b709c74a15cb15ddd7b170fda611a2e065054182dafa461fe1320ea:0
- value
- 121850060
- script pubkey
- OP_0 OP_PUSHBYTES_20 700550b95ed9d09a7f4b3884f34d68849c2ea92b
- address
- bc1qwqz4pw27m8gf5l6t8zz0xntgsjwza2ftwmrv4l